Cloudflare 408 Request Timeout

프랭크 IT·2024년 8월 20일

Cloudflare 408 Request Timeout 에러는 클라이언트와 서버 간의 연결 문제로 인해 발생하는 HTTP 상태 코드입니다. 이 에러는 클라이언트가 서버로부터 요청을 보냈으나, 서버가 그 요청에 대해 응답하지 못한 경우 발생합니다. Cloudflare가 이 상황을 감지하고 클라이언트에게 408 오류를 반환할 수 있습니다.
주요 원인으로는 다음과 같은 것들이 있습니다:
1. 서버 과부하: 서버가 과부하 상태일 때, 요청에 대한 응답을 적시에 처리하지 못할 수 있습니다. 이 경우 Cloudflare는 서버로부터 응답을 받지 못하고 408 오류를 반환할 수 있습니다.
2. 클라이언트 연결 문제: 클라이언트 측에서의 네트워크 문제나, 클라이언트가 서버와의 연결을 적절히 유지하지 못하는 경우, 타임아웃이 발생해 408 오류가 반환될 수 있습니다.
3. 서버 타임아웃 설정: 서버 측에서 설정된 타임아웃 값이 너무 짧거나 클라이언트의 요청이 이를 초과할 경우, 서버는 요청을 처리하지 않고 응답 없이 타임아웃 될 수 있습니다.
4. Cloudflare 시간 초과 설정: Cloudflare는 기본적으로 100초 내에 백엔드 서버로부터 응답을 받지 못하면 타임아웃 오류를 발생시킵니다. 만약 백엔드 서버가 응답을 늦게 반환한다면 Cloudflare가 이를 408 오류로 처리할 수 있습니다.

해결 방법

  1. 서버 로드 점검: 서버의 성능 및 로드를 확인하고 필요한 경우 리소스를 확장하거나 최적화합니다.
  2. 네트워크 연결 점검: 클라이언트와 서버 간의 네트워크 연결 상태를 점검합니다.
  3. 타임아웃 설정 조정: 서버 및 Cloudflare 설정에서 타임아웃 값을 확인하고 적절히 조정합니다.
  4. 로그 확인: 서버와 Cloudflare의 로그를 확인하여 요청과 응답의 흐름을 분석하고 문제가 발생한 원인을 파악합니다.
    이 외에도, 문제가 지속될 경우 Cloudflare의 공식 지원이나 호스팅 제공업체에 문의하는 것이 좋습니다.
profile
AWS, Vue, Java, flutter, Mongodb, Python, Git , EKS, Docker, 독서, 영어, 에어로빅, 자전거, 농구, 바둑, 풋살, 복싱, Guitar, 글쓰기, 랭체인

0개의 댓글